【白嫖资料】基于STM32单片机物联网智能语音台灯 物联网 如何做 思路 流程

 一、简介

随着智能家居技术发展与健康照明理念普及,传统照明系统功能单一、交互差、适应性弱,难以满足消费者对便捷、智能、个性化照明的需求,基于物联网的智能语音照明系统应运而生,对其研究具有重要实用价值。本课题目的是利用STM32单片机设计开发智能语音照明系统,为智能家居设备高性价比开发提供可复用方案。先利用Keil5、STM32CubeMX编写程序构建交互功能,再用Protues仿真,最后在洞洞板上焊接组装实物。针对核心功能模块,采用ASRPRO模块实现语音控制、光敏传感器实现光照检测、物理按键与语音指令实现模式切换、WIFI传输实现软件控制,同时用OLED显示屏构建可视化界面。成功打造出具备语音识别、光照检测、模式切换和软件控制功能的系统,可视化界面能实时呈现工作模式、光照强度和亮度等级等参数。智能语音照明系统有效克服传统照明局限,为智能家居照明提供了高性价比方案,具有良好应用前景与推广价值。

二、功能介绍

1. 微控制器模块

  • STM32开发板:位于电路板的中央偏上位置,是整个系统的控制核心。它负责处理各种传感器数据、控制外部设备以及与用户进行交互。STM32是一款高性能的32位ARM微控制器,具有丰富的外设接口和强大的计算能力。

2. 按键控制模块

  • 7个按键:位于电路板的左下角,用于不同的功能控制。用户可以通过按下这些按键来触发相应的操作或设置。
    • 按键1:用于切换页面。
    • 按键2:用于切换模式。
    • 按键3:用于切换时分秒。
    • 按键4:用于增加时间。
    • 按键5:用于减少时间。
    • 按键6:用于切换LED灯的亮度。
    • 按键7:用于开启定时。

3. 无线通信模块

  • Wi-Fi模块:位于电路板的下方,用于实现设备与互联网或其他设备之间的无线通信。该模块可以接收和发送数据,使设备能够远程监控和控制。

4. 电源管理模块

  • 六脚自锁开关:用于控制电源能否接到单片机。
  • DC母座:位于电路板的右上角,用于为设备提供电源。

5. 环境监测模块

  • 红外传感器:位于电路板的左上角,用于检测人体活动。当有人进入传感器的检测范围时,它可以触发相应的报警或控制动作。
  • 超声波测距传感器:位于电路板的右下方,用于检测人体和设备的距离。
  • 光敏传感器:位于电路板的右上放。用于检测环境中的光照强度。

6语音交互功能

  • ASRPRO:位于电路板的左上角,用于实现通过语音来控制单片机执行相应的功能。

三、资料详情

四、视频地址

实物 功能演示: 

https://www.bilibili.com/video/BV1U8TezLEE7/?spm_id_from=333.1387.upload.video_card.click&vd_source=ff2fc6ed8ed10bb7ec599442b67ee4e4

五、白嫖资料

APP源码、单片机源码、原理图、开题报告等资料免费送,文章点赞、收藏、评论,  快来私信获取吧~~~~

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值